Subject: [PATCH] input: introduce a tougher i8042.reset
|
|
|
|
Some bad touchpads don't reset right the first time (MSI Wind U-100 for
|
|
example). This patch will retry the reset up to 5 times.
|
|
|
|
In addition, this patch also adds a module parameter to not treat
|
|
reset failures as fatal to the usage of the device. This prevents
|
|
a touchpad failure from also disabling the keyboard....
